Job description

Overview

Providing support to the Assistant Accountant / Client Legal Cashier to ensure accurate financial records in the firm’s multi-books for the London and Europe LLP’s, and perform various financial and tax related duties.


The role also works closely with the Billing and Accounts Payable teams, and the wider business to ensure compliance with the SRA Solicitors Accounts Rules.



Responsibilities

Your main responsibilities will include, but are not limited to, the following:



  • Complete bank reconciliations for office and client accounts;

  • Complete balance sheet reconciliations for specified accounts and follow up on reconciling items on a timely basis

  • Prepare accounting journal entries in the firm’s multi-books.

  • Assist in the preparation of VAT returns.

  • Assist in the preparation of annual financial statements under UK Financial Reporting Standards.

  • Support the statutory audit process by collating documentation as needed and liaising with auditors;

  • Preparation of other financial and tax analyses as needed.

  • Arrange client account payments and office to client account payments under the supervision of the Legal Cashier;

  • Processing quarterly interest due on client accounts;

  • Assist with the annual SRA Solicitors Accounts Rules audit;

  • Completing monthly and quarterly Office of National Statistics returns;

  • Provide backup for the Accounts Payable function during peak times and absences as required;

  • Assist with new accounting system implementations, including user acceptance testing and training.

  • Other ad hoc duties as required;



Qualifications

Skill Requirements


  • Strong A-levels or equivalent;

  • At least one year’s experience in the accounts department of a law firm or other professional service organisation;

  • IT literate. Comfortable with using Microsoft Excel and generative AI tools;

  • Aderant Client Management System experience an advantage, but not essential;


Person Specifications


  • Eager to learn and study professional qualifications in accounting;

  • Excellent communication skills, both verbal and written;

  • Proactive with a positive attitude;

  • Excellent attention to detail;

  • Strong team working skills.
